Starting with the first change made in Season Six (6th version), the theme song has been subtly updated and modernized, with electric guitars added that play the main four-note motif, along with the sound effect of an explosion towards the end. Previously, it was always Jason Gideon who recited them, but, since his departure, the rest of the cast have taken over quotations mainly being quoted by the prominent character of that episode.įor the first five seasons, they changed just enough to reflect the changes in the main cast, keeping the original theme song created for the show intact. These quotations are relevant to the episode's plot and help to bring the "pieces" of the case together. Throughout the episodes, quotations from famous philosophers are often recited by the cast. The show abandons the common format of procedural dramas by focusing more on the criminals and their victims instead of the main cast. The show's former main character, Jason Gideon, and current main character, David Rossi, are both partially based on John Douglas himself, with respect to different aspects of their personalities. The unit itself is based entirely on the real-life BAU built by FBI Profiler John Douglas. The show follows the investigative lives of the FBI's Behavioral Analysis Unit at Quantico, Virginia. Criminal Minds was created by Jeff Davis and is produced by the Mark Gordon Company in association with CBS Television Studios and ABC Studios.
